The Physical Benefits of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u


BJJ is a dynamic martial art that blends technique, strategy, and physical activity. Its practice can positively impact overall fitness in ways that traditional gym workouts often cannot.


Strength and Conditioning


BJJ engages the entire body. Rolling on the mats strengthens core muscles, builds grip strength, and improves joint mobility. Because training sessions combine aerobic and anaerobic activity, practitioners develop endurance and cardiovascular health.


Weight Management


Studies from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) highlight how consistent physical activity helps manage body weight and reduce the risk of chronic diseases.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u provides an engaging workout that keeps participants active without feeling repetitive.


Balance and Flexibility


Movements such as guard transitions, sweeps, and escapes demand body awareness. Over time, students notice better balance and improved flexibility, which are especially valuable as people age.


The Mental Benefits of Martial Arts Training


Physical health is only part of the equation.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u also trains the brain, keeping the mind engaged and resilient.


Problem-Solving Under Pressure


Every sparring session is like a live-action chess match. Practitioners must analyze their opponent’s movements, anticipate counters, and make split-second decisions. This constant mental engagement sharpens critical thinking skills.


Stress Relief


Exercise is widely recognized as a natural stress reliever. The American Psychological Association notes that physical activity reduces levels of stress hormones like cortisol. The immersive nature of BJJ practice allows students to focus fully on the present moment, making it easier to let go of daily worries.


Mental Resilience


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u teaches patience and perseverance. Progress comes gradually, and challenges are part of the journey. Students learn to embrace setbacks as opportunities for growth, which builds resilience both on and off the mats.


Memory and Focus


Research published in the British Journal of Sports Medicine links physical activity with improved cognitive performance in older adults. Drilling techniques, remembering sequences, and applying strategies in live training enhance memory retention and focus.

Common Questions and Concerns About Martial Arts


  1. How does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u help improve mental sharpness as I age?
    BJJ challenges your brain through problem-solving, memory retention, and quick decision-making, which helps maintain cognitive health over time.

  2. Can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u reduce the risk of age-related conditions like memory loss?
    While it is not a medical treatment, research shows that regular physical activity, like BJJ, supports brain health and may slow age-related cognitive decline.

  3. What is the best way for beginners over 40 to start training safely?
    New students should begin with beginner-friendly classes, focus on fundamentals, and gradually increase intensity under the guidance of qualified instructors.

  4. How does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u compare to traditional exercise for mental health?
    Unlike repetitive workouts, BJJ combines physical activity with strategy, social interaction, and skill development, which provides a more engaging mental workout.

  5. Is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u good for stress management?
    Yes. The combination of physical exertion and focus on technique helps reduce stress, improve mood, and promote relaxation.

  6. Can training in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u improve focus at work or school?
    Yes. Many students report better concentration, patience, and problem-solving abilities outside the academy due to the mental skills developed in training.
